Uniportal video-assisted thoracoscopic anatomic segmentectomy for small-sized lung cancer.

Guangsuo Wang1, Zheng Wang1, Xuefeng Sun1, Tonghai Huang1, Guanggui Ding1.   

Abstract

Increasing evidences prove video-assisted thoracic surgery (VATS) segmentectomy is accepted as a valid alternative to lobectomy esp. a greater number of small lung nodules have been detected. Uniportal VATS segmentectomy for small-sized lung cancer is more challenging not only for technical issues in simple or complex uniportal segmentectomy, but also considering oncological efficacy in terms of localization, safe margin, the extent of lymph node dissection and pathological analysis. In this work, we evaluated our evolving uniportal experience, the surgical technique and decision-making of uniportal VATS segmentectomy for small-sized lung cancer.
